Here’s one for the automotives section ranking the fastest cars in the world. Nope, it’s not the Veyron toping this one, but the American-made SSC Ultimate Aero rated by the Guinness Book of World Records as the fastest production car built.

  • SSC Ultimate Aero: 257mph – 0-60 in 2.78 secs
  • Bugatti Veyron: 253mph – 0-60 in 2.5 secs
  • Koenigsegg CCX: 250mph – 0-60 in 3.2 secs
  • Saleen S7 Twin Turbo: 248mph – 0-60 in 3.2 secs
  • Bristol Fighter T: 225mph – 0-60 in 3.5 secs
  • Pagani Zonda F: 215 mph – 0-60 in 3.5 secs
  • Spyker C8 Double 12 S: 215mph – 0-60 in 3.5 secs
  • Lamborghini Murciélago LP640: 213mph – 0-60 in 3.3 secs
  • McLaren Mercedes SLR: 206mph – 0-60 in 3.8 secs
  • Silva GT3: 205mph – 0-60 in 3.7 secs
